phpbar.de logo

Mailinglisten-Archive

[php] Speichergrenze fuer Arrays in PHP

[php] Speichergrenze fuer Arrays in PHP

Sebastian Mendel lists at sebastianmendel.de
Mit Feb 15 16:38:50 CET 2006


Ringo Großer wrote:
> hallo,
> 
> Sebastian Mendel wrote:
>> php-Version?
> 
> 4.3.11
> 
>> Hast du vielleicht ein paar Zeilen Code dazu?
> 
> die applikation an sich ist zu komplex und nicht für die öffentlichkeit
> bestimmt. ich habe bislang versucht, den fall zu reproduzieren mit
> etwas beispielcode. aber das ist mir nicht gelungen. nach 200000
> zeilen (je zeile 70 spalten), die ich die ich in ein array gestopft habe,
> hat sich lediglich der server festgefressen, anstatt die erhoffte warning
> zu produzieren.

hast du memory_limit eingestellt?


> mein fall wird also eine art sonderfall bleiben. ich werde als work-
> around wohl ein sofortiges zeilenweises wegschreiben der datensätze
> ins auge fassen, anstatt diese bis zum ende im array zu halten.
> für einige kalkulationen ist das halten aber notwendig, falls jemand
> den sinn eines solchen arrays in frage stellen wollte.
> 
> kann ich in meiner applikation, in welcher der fehler nach wie vor
> reproduzierbar ist, sonst noch etwas testen oder analysieren?
> speicherverbrauch, array-größe oder irgendeinen kritischen wert?

memory_usage()


-- 
Sebastian Mendel

www.sebastianmendel.de
www.sf.net/projects/phpdatetime | www.sf.net/projects/phptimesheet

php::bar PHP Wiki   -   Listenarchive